There are many branches of forensic science adopted by detectives. They are distinguished by technical aspects like assessment, evaluation, analysis, and interpretation of results. Some of them include de computer forensics, network forensics, forensic data analysis, and mobile device forensic science. Standards procedures have been set for forensic investigation. They are informed of guidelines which seek to make end results reliable. When they are interfered with or circumvented then the outcome will be regrettable. Examples of such procedures include seizure, forensic imaging, analysis of digital media and unleashing of a report into gathered evidence. Forensic scientists have been frustrated by the counter operations of anti-forensic groups. These embody either personalities in both private or public sector with the stake in malpractices. They employ strategies which seek to tamper, conceal or make evidence scanty. This acts as a stampede in the overall engagement thus coming to stop thus enabling them to further their crimes. The methods they large use include encryption, file obfuscation, and modification of files.
